SAMMUSTIPHER OFFENSIVE GUARD 6-3 • 294 OUR LADY OF GOOD COUNSEL H.S. OLNEY, MD. RANKINGS STARS NAT. POS. STATISTICS • Credited with 57 pancake blocks as a senior, and added nine tackles and three sacks in a part-time role on defense. HONORS • Selected all-state at offensive guard for all clas- sifications by The Baltimore Sun as a senior. • Named to Maryland Private School all-state squad in 2013. • Chosen for the USA Today American Family In- surance All-USA D.C. team for 2013. • Tabbed as a first-team offensive lineman on Washington Post All-Met unit in 2013, and listed as a second-team pick in 2012. • Montgomery Gazette first-team all-star selection for Montgomery County as both junior and senior. • Named to 2011 MaxPreps U.S. Air Force Sopho- more All-America first team as a defensive line- man. ALL-STAR GAMES AND CAMPS • Played in the Under Armour All-America Game Jan. 4 in St. Petersburg, Fla. RECRUITMENT • Committed to Notre Dame on April 15, 2013. • Had more than 40 offers overall, and took unoffi- cial trips to Notre Dame, Northwestern, Ohio State and Michigan from April 2-7, before committing to the Irish. Other schools that offered thereafter included Alabama, Oklahoma and Florida State, and he also visited his father's alma mater West Virginia. • Took his official visit to Notre Dame on Dec. 13, 2013, for the Football Awards Show. • Primary recruiter was tight ends coach/special teams coordinator Scott Booker, with offensive line coach Harry Hiestand also involved. NOTABLE • Born on Aug. 13, 1996. • Possesses a 4.6 grade-point average on a 4.0 scale and plans to major in aerospace or civil en- gineering. • His father, Sam, played nose guard at West Vir- ginia in 1990-91. 2014 PROJECTION • A probable redshirt as an offensive guard. THEY SAID IT Brian Kelly's Comments: "Here's a powerful guy inside, and again, I think what stood out for us with Sam was his ability to move his feet. All these guys can be big and strong and physical, but if they can't move their feet, if they can't bend, if they can't get out of their stance and do a good job and moving and bending, then we're moving on." Tom Lemming Of Prep Football Report: "A per- fect guard prospect. Technically, he makes few mistakes, he's got great feet and he seems to be at the right place at the right time. He's not over- powering like Quenton Nelson is, but he's been coached well." Good Counsel Defensive Line Coach Kevin McFad- den's Comments: "He is a leader, a get-it-done guy. Great family, strong foundation, great worker — very strong about community, helping people, helping others. He's somebody you don't find ev- ery day. He prepares himself to master what he's reaching for."
